Gary L. Knowles

Virginia Beach – Gary Layne Knowles, 55, passed away Saturday, January 5, 2008, in a local hospital. Born in Virginia, Gary retired after 29 years of dedicated service with the Virginia Beach Detective Bureau, Special Victims Division. He was an active member of Providence Presbyterian Church. He was preceded in death by his father, Elwood Knowles.

Gary leaves behind to cherish his memory his wife of 31 years, Carolyn Knowles; his mother, Lillie Ginn and her husband Elmer of Virginia Beach; his mother-in-law, Marjorie Hill of Virginia Beach; his brother-in-law and sister-in-law, Eddie and Deborah Hill of Chesapeake; niece, Niki Park and her husband John, nephew, Michael Hill and his wife Mellisa, and great-niece, Ava Park, all of Portsmouth; and his aunts and uncles, Ray and Wilma Knowles of Virginia Beach, Buddy and Dorice Bryant, Joe Bolton, and several cousins, all of Woodland, NC.

A Funeral Service will be held at 11 a.m. Wednesday, January 9, 2008, at Altmeyer Funeral Home, 5792 Greenwich Rd, in Virginia Beach with Rev. Dr. Jeffrey Bell and Rev. Dr. Robin Wooddell officiating. Burial will follow in Colonial Grove Memorial Park. The family will receive friends Tuesday, January 8, 2008, from 6 to 8:30 p.m. at the funeral home. Memorial donations may be made to the Providence Presbyterian Church Mortgage Retirement Fund, 5497 Providence Rd. in Virginia Beach. Condolences may be offered to the family at altmeyer.com.
